Iwin68: A Premier On-line Betting Platform in Asia Founded in late 2018 by SJM Holdings, a renowned entertainment conglomerate based in Singapore, Iwin68 has swiftly ascended to prominence while in the Asian on line gaming landscape. Having a foundation developed on in excess of fifteen yrs of field expertise, the https://drivehud.com/forums/users/sellseanagoarenid1587/